one thing we like to do is thank you gifts. We make baskets or whatever for whoever buys our animals and right after we sell we take the gift to whoever bought our animals. basket ideas (movie, aplecider cheese and crackers, a chair blanket plastic/metal water bottle, etc) be creative but remember your buyer could be a man, woman, a combo of both, a family, or a business. This lets the buyers know how much you appreciate them. And you get to meet the buyers and talk with them and thank them in person. We also do the signs.
